defaulter
用法要点
句型搭配
通常用作可数名词,在句子中作主语或宾语,常与描述违约行为的动词或形容词连用,强调未履行责任的状态。
介词用法
常与介词'on'连用表示在特定事项上违约,如贷款或合同;也可用'of'引出违约的具体方面,但较少见。
语域说明
多用于正式或专业语境,如法律、金融、军事或商业领域,日常口语中较少使用,可能用更通俗的词如'deadbeat'替代。

近义词辨析
delinquent
'delinquent'更强调逾期或违法行为,常指青少年违法者或债务逾期者,而'defaulter'更中性,泛指任何未履行义务者,如合同或法律义务。
A tax delinquent may face fines, while a loan defaulter risks credit damage.
absconder
'absconder'特指为逃避责任(如债务或法律)而潜逃的人,强调逃跑行为;'defaulter'则更广泛,指未履行义务者,不一定涉及潜逃。
The absconder fled the country, but the defaulter simply missed a court date.
